Adventures so far...

I've pasted a working system configuration at the bottom.

The idea is to boot / as tmpfs, and to mount the minimal set of directories from persistent storage:
* /boot
* /gnu
* /home is not strictly required, but is useful!
* /var/guix

What's working:
* Booting to GNOME
* `guix system reconfigure`
* Booting previous generations
* /etc and /var are empty upon boot, woo!

A few issues:

* Bootstrapping all this is non-trivial. It requires fiddling with partitions, and getting it wrong can easily make your system unbootable. Suggestions? Maybe the user could set up bind-mounts to map to their preferred partition scheme? A basic cookbook entry could bind-mount directories from a single ext4 partition to the required directories.

* I tried setting up /gnu and /var/guix as bind-mounts per <https://guix.gnu.org/cookbook/en/html_node/Setting-up-a-bind-mount.html>, but this didn't seem to work from initrd: the kernel panic'd on boot. I need to confirm this and raise a bug.

* Mounting / as tmpfs falsely requires a device, otherwise it waits forever on boot. I need to confirm this and raise a bug.

* Activation-on-boot fails due to inexistence of /run and /var/run. <https://issues.guix.gnu.org/51548> fixes this.


Here's the config:



(use-modules (gnu))
(use-service-modules desktop networking ssh xorg)

(operating-system
 (timezone "Australia/Sydney")
 (host-name "test")
 (users (cons* (user-account
                (name "tom")
                (comment "Tom")
                (group "users")
                (home-directory "/home/tom")
                ;; Needed since /etc/passwd is not persisted.
                (password (crypt "password" "foobar"))
                (supplementary-groups
                 '("wheel" "netdev" "audio" "video")))
               %base-user-accounts))
 (packages
  (append
   (list
    (specification->package "emacs-next"))
   %base-packages))
 (services
  (append
   (list (service gnome-desktop-service-type)
         (set-xorg-configuration
          (xorg-configuration
           (keyboard-layout keyboard-layout))))
   %desktop-services))
 (bootloader
  (bootloader-configuration
   (bootloader grub-bootloader)
   (target "/dev/sda")
   (keyboard-layout keyboard-layout)))
 (file-systems
  (cons* (file-system
          (mount-point "/")
          (device
           ;; TODO: Raise bug that root-as-tmpfs falsely requires a partition.
           (uuid "59457d60-2b08-4f5c-b1c7-e29cd5f7a3da"
                 'btrfs))
          (options "size=1G")
          (type "tmpfs"))
         (file-system
          (mount-point "/boot")
          (device
           (uuid "59457d60-2b08-4f5c-b1c7-e29cd5f7a3da"
                 'btrfs))
          (options "subvol=boot")
          (needed-for-boot? #t)
          (type "btrfs"))     
         (file-system
          (mount-point "/home")
          (device
           (uuid "59457d60-2b08-4f5c-b1c7-e29cd5f7a3da"
                 'btrfs))
          (options "subvol=home")
          (type "btrfs"))
         (file-system
          (mount-point "/var/guix")
          (device
           (uuid "59457d60-2b08-4f5c-b1c7-e29cd5f7a3da"
                 'btrfs))
          (options "subvol=var/guix")
          ;; Needed to boot old generations, which needs /var/guix/profiles/
          (needed-for-boot? #t)
          (type "btrfs"))
         (file-system
          (mount-point "/gnu")
          (device
           (uuid "59457d60-2b08-4f5c-b1c7-e29cd5f7a3da"
                 'btrfs))
          (options "subvol=gnu")
          (needed-for-boot? #t)
          (type "btrfs"))
         %base-file-systems)))
